在数字化时代,镜面互动作为一种新兴的互动方式,为我们的生活带来了前所未有的乐趣。特别是当这种互动与萌宠相结合时,更是能够产生无限欢乐。本文将探讨镜面互动在萌宠领域的应用,以及它如何为人们带来愉悦的体验。

镜面互动的概念

首先,让我们来了解一下什么是镜面互动。镜面互动,即通过模拟用户的动作,产生相应的反馈,从而形成一种虚拟与现实交织的互动体验。这种互动方式在游戏、教育、娱乐等领域有着广泛的应用。

萌宠与镜面互动的结合

1. 萌宠互动游戏

随着技术的进步,萌宠互动游戏成为了镜面互动的一大应用场景。在这些游戏中,玩家可以通过手机或平板电脑与虚拟萌宠进行互动。以下是一个简单的示例代码,展示了如何通过JavaScript实现一个基本的互动游戏:

// HTML
<div id="pet-container">
  <img id="pet" src="pet.png" alt="Pet">
</div>

// JavaScript
const pet = document.getElementById('pet');
pet.addEventListener('click', () => {
  pet.style.transform = 'scale(1.2)';
  setTimeout(() => {
    pet.style.transform = 'scale(1.0)';
  }, 500);
});

2. 萌宠直播互动

近年来,直播行业迅速崛起,萌宠直播成为了其中的热门领域。通过镜面互动,观众可以实时与直播中的萌宠进行互动,例如点赞、评论、发送礼物等。以下是一个简单的示例代码,展示了如何通过WebSocket实现实时互动:

// Server-side (Node.js)
const WebSocket = require('ws');
const wss = new WebSocket.Server({ port: 8080 });

wss.on('connection', function connection(ws) {
  ws.on('message', function incoming(message) {
    console.log('received: %s', message);
    // 处理消息,例如发送宠物动作
  });
});

// Client-side (JavaScript)
const ws = new WebSocket('ws://localhost:8080');

ws.onmessage = function(event) {
  // 根据接收到的消息执行相应操作
};

3. 萌宠教育应用

除了娱乐,镜面互动还可以应用于萌宠教育领域。通过模拟宠物行为,孩子们可以更好地了解宠物的习性,培养爱心和责任感。以下是一个简单的示例代码,展示了如何通过Python实现一个萌宠教育应用:

# Python
import random

def get_pet_action():
    actions = ['sleep', 'eat', 'play', 'run']
    return random.choice(actions)

while True:
    action = get_pet_action()
    print(f"The pet is {action}.")
    # 根据宠物的动作进行教育

总结

镜面互动在萌宠领域的应用,为人们带来了无尽的欢乐。通过上述示例,我们可以看到镜面互动在游戏、直播、教育等领域的潜力。随着技术的不断发展,相信未来会有更多有趣的应用出现,让我们的生活更加丰富多彩。